How Our Dementia Care at Home Works
1. Nurse-Led Dementia Assessment
A registered nurse conducts a detailed assessment covering cognition, medication, mobility, safety, routines, and emotional wellbeing.
2. Personalised Dementia Care Plan
Your tailored plan may include:
Structured daily routines
Personal and continence care
Medication management and health monitoring
Emotional reassurance and engagement
Observation of behavioural or cognitive changes
3. Ongoing Clinical Oversight
Our nursing team regularly reviews care delivery to ensure safety, continuity, and responsiveness as needs evolve.
